Car Title Loans FAQ in Rosenberg, Texas

  • What is a car title loan in Rosenberg, TX and how does it work?
    A car title loan is a short-term loan that uses your vehicle title as collateral. You typically hand over the title (or enroll the vehicle as collateral) while you repay the loan; failure to repay can lead to repossession. Confirm exact contract terms and repossession rules with the licensed lender before signing.
  • What are common uses for car title loans in Rosenberg?
    Local borrowers often use car title loans for emergency repairs, medical bills, or short-term cash flow needs. Because these loans are secured by a vehicle, they are generally intended for temporary needs rather than long-term financing options.
  • Who is eligible for a car title loan in Rosenberg, Texas?
    Eligibility usually requires proof of vehicle ownership (or acceptable title status), a valid ID, proof of local residency, and evidence you can make the repayment. Each lender sets its own criteria, so check requirements for the specific licensed lender you’re considering.
  • How can I compare car title loan offers in the Rosenberg directory?
    Use the directory to compare lender ratings, customer reviews, loan terms, and application processes. Pay attention to how lenders disclose repayment schedules and contact the licensed lender directly to confirm current terms before accepting an offer.
  • What costs should I check when evaluating title loans in Rosenberg?
    Look for the APR or interest rate, any origination or administrative fees, late payment penalties, and repossession-related charges. Ask lenders for a written disclosure of all costs and confirm current terms with the licensed lender and the Texas regulator.
  • Are car title loans regulated in Texas and how do I check a lender’s license?
    Yes, car title lending activity is subject to state rules and licensing in Texas. Verify a lender’s license and any disciplinary history with the Texas state regulator before borrowing, and confirm compliance with current state requirements directly with the regulator.
  • What are responsible-borrowing tips for Rosenberg residents considering a title loan?
    Only borrow what you can reasonably repay on schedule, review the full contract for repossession terms, and have a backup plan if your income changes. Compare alternatives and talk to the lender about payment options and hardship policies before signing.
  • What alternatives exist to car title loans in Rosenberg, TX?
    Consider alternatives such as small personal loans from credit unions or banks, credit-card cash advances, local community assistance programs, or asking for deferred payment arrangements with creditors. Compare costs and repayment flexibility and confirm eligibility with each provider.
